1. Soundclick - Site Link

Soundclick
Soundclick

From the alternatives listed in this guide, Soundclick exists first. It has been functioning since 1997 - the same with SoundCloud - as a platform for music fans and performers, today the website is a great music base and has information about loads of artists. The user interface has some visual flaws, but it is intuitive and straightforward.

On Soundclick, storage needs approval from the platform administrator. And once approved by the website administration, you can upload an unlimited number of files. The only limitation is the maximum size of each file of 10 megabytes for a free account and 40 for a paid account, which is $9.95 every month.

The service is excellent for remixes, mashups, and many more, but users will not be able to download high-quality files. For a long time, Soundclick's resource community has grown and amassed a large number of users. The more reason why it calls itself the No. 1 Artist Music Community and provides users with opportunities and means for communication.

3. Hearthis.at - Site Link

Hearthis.at
Hearthis.at

This is one of the best SoundCloud alternatives, and as a German online music website, the functionality and component of music on this platform are quite dynamic with a mix of electro style of music and hip-hop.

The approach of using map function has added fascinating experience to the website with easy navigation of tracks based on their location around the globe, and also view the latest musical update from various part of the world.

Hearthis.at provides free storage account for the user with the chance to download many tracks as they desire based on a library capacity of five thousand to ten thousand playlists. To have access to more of these tracks, you have to make an annual payment of $32. The website supports different music formats, including MP3, AVI, WAVE, and many more.

4. Bandcamp - Site Link

Bandcamp
Bandcamp

This is a well-known platform for many indie music lovers, but also for everyone who wants to post and share new tracks. Bandcamp is a FREE platform, and the sale of interesting and unique musical content within the website is available. However, the sale of any remixes content is, in most cases, illegal without permission, while all harm involved is at owner risk.

The storage format of all music content must be downloaded in popular and easy to use formats. The maximum track size is two hundred and ninety-one megabytes (291 MB), while there is no restriction on the overall volume of downloaded music contents.



Also, Bandcamp's online community is fantastic, based on its large number of online music lovers. All genres are available here, so if it comes to looking around for your favorite music, this is the right platform you can experience that pleasure.

The number of rock and hip-hop tracks on the website exceeds the tracks of other genres, millions of songs are available to the user. I can say that Bandcamp is an online independent music store. Placing and searching for music on Bandcamp is a great service for finding records.

5. 8tracks - Site Link

8tracks
8tracks

8tracks is an online platform where you can create and share playlists in the same way you used to share music on physical media. Instead of recording a song while it is playing on the radio, the user can create a playlist directly from the 8tracks library. The website storage allows you to add any number of tracks to the playlist, but not less than 8.

In addition, 8tracks community users love to create and share playlists. Here, people actively communicate and discuss musical compositions. And the atmosphere is the main goal of the platform, i.e., to create and share playlists, while less attention is paid to loading songs. Users will get more attention if they create new playlists and actively share them.

The Placement and surfing around the website for music is a distinctive aspect of the platform; hence, 8tracks is great for finding new tracks. Users don't need to worry about someone recognizing the secret components of their tracks, but rather, create as many playlists as possible so that users recognize and multiply them.

6. Mixcloud - Site Link

Mixcloud
Mixcloud

This is probably one of the best mix sites with amazing storage capacity. Mixcloud license allows users to work with any track of any artist without fear of copyright infringement. However, the user does not have the opportunity to see the full tracklist or rewind after the start of the track.

The atmosphere of Mixcloud is a unique platform for users who are radio hosts, DJs, and podcasts. The website has a simple and convenient interface. Free and Pro accounts are available for the users; the latter provides access to countless analytical data, tools, and settings. You can search for music on the website and also place your own to enjoy the vibes.

7. Mixcrate - Site Link

Mixcrate
Mixcrate

This is a website that focuses more on radio hosts, DJs in particular. The only content that can be uploaded to Mixcrate is DJ mixes or sets, individual songs and playlists are not allowed. Thanks to this approach, a DJ can demonstrate his abilities and skill.

The website itself is quite minimalistic and not difficult to work with. It has storage with no restriction on file downloads; the only condition is that the file weight should not exceed 190 megabytes and have an MP3 format. Unsurprisingly, the community is the most important part of the platform.

The policy of using the platform is based on motivating DJs to exchange original mixes. There is also a system of punishment - for illegal actions, you can get a lock. There is music for everyone here, but it's worth considering that underground DJs created the resource. They made placing and searching for music suitable for both hosting and music search.



Mixcrate is a great platform for hosting DJ mixes, and it allows you to listen to various tracks for finding inspiration. Use is free, and the chances of finding worthwhile music are very high.
